520
RIP
UDP
Network High Risk
Routing Information Protocol — dynamic routing, route poisoning attacks

🔍 How to Scan Port 520

nmap -sV -p 520 target
nmap -sV -sC --script=banner -p 520 target
nc -zv target 520

🛡️ Security Considerations

  • Scan port 520 with nmap -sV to identify the exact service and version
  • If RIP is not needed, close or firewall this port immediately
  • Check for default credentials if a management interface runs on this port
  • Use searchsploit rip to find known exploits
  • Monitor traffic on port 520 with Wireshark or tcpdump for anomalies
  • Ensure the service is patched to the latest version to prevent known CVE exploitation
